Output 6d7fcadf30bfacbce01679a89eb6df711538d64e174d416e75c1c0e2cb8cc0b9:50

value
104750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418237992efbc4988d6a93d0539ed0bd1da35e19 OP_EQUAL
address
37fPqfJAqBReEaWPFjPVcf54jxsR2rrW3H
transaction
6d7fcadf30bfacbce01679a89eb6df711538d64e174d416e75c1c0e2cb8cc0b9
confirmations
280008
spent
true